How can cryptocurrency be used to invest in real estate investment trusts (REITs)?
Can you explain how cryptocurrency can be used to invest in real estate investment trusts (REITs)? What are the advantages and disadvantages of using cryptocurrency for this type of investment?
3 answers
- Software GeekMar 06, 2022 · 4 years agoCertainly! Investing in real estate investment trusts (REITs) using cryptocurrency can offer several advantages. Firstly, it provides a convenient and efficient way to diversify your investment portfolio. Cryptocurrency allows for easy and fast transactions, eliminating the need for intermediaries and reducing transaction costs. Additionally, investing in REITs through cryptocurrency can provide access to global real estate markets, allowing investors to take advantage of opportunities in different countries. However, there are also some disadvantages to consider. Cryptocurrency markets can be highly volatile, which can lead to significant price fluctuations. This volatility may pose risks to your investment, especially if you are not familiar with the cryptocurrency market. Furthermore, the regulatory environment for cryptocurrency is still evolving, and there may be legal and regulatory uncertainties surrounding cryptocurrency investments in some jurisdictions. It is important to carefully evaluate the risks and benefits before investing in REITs using cryptocurrency.
